frantic
adjective: If you are frantic, you are behaving in a wild and uncontrolled way because you are frightened or worried.

frantic in American English
wild with anger, pain, worry, etc.; frenzied
adjective: desperate or wild with excitement, passion, fear, pain, etc.; frenzied

frantic in British English
adjective: distracted with fear, pain, joy, etc
